This article reviews the extant literature on distance learning technologies and historically Black colleges and universities (HBCUs). In the context of increased attention to massive open online courses (MOOCs), this article argues that HBCUs’ challenges with respect to their technological infrastructure suggests that they may be better suited to serve as advocates for bridging the persistent digital divide in the nation rather than adopters of MOOCs as a new instructional platform. The authors offer some suggestions for further research to ensure that HBCUS leaders can address larger systemic issues affecting the quality of education on their campuses.

Conducting laboratory activities is essential for teaching and learning in engineering and technology subjects. This article discusses explorations made by a research team to find solutions to enable the distance-learning delivery of laboratory courses on embedded microcontroller technology topics. In addition, this article includes a review of videoconferencing and course management tools, uniquely designed laboratory equipment and supporting curriculum materials, and statistical evidence showing students can learn technical laboratory content in distance-learning environments.
